PEORIA, Ill. – The Peoria Police Department has honored those who gave the ultimate sacrifice in the line of duty.
On Wednesday, the department hosted its annual memorial service. It’s dedicated to the 15 officers who have died in the line of duty.
With construction at the Civic Center occurring nearby the police memorial, this year’s ceremony took place inside the chambers of City Hall.
The ceremony featured a speech from Chief Eric Echevarria, followed by the reading of the 15 names with a rose laid for each one, and then a placing of a wreath.
Echevarria says he didn’t personally know any of the fallen officers, but came to learn some of their stories over the years.
“The selflessness that they showed, the courage that all of them showed,” Echevarria said. “This is a hard, hard job, and there’s a time limit on all of us doing the job itself. And these people died too soon in those careers.”
For Echevarria, he called Wednesday’s ceremony a full circle moment. One of his first public events as Chief was being sworn-in at City Hall, with Wednesday’s ceremony being conducted behind that same podium. Echevarria will retire on Friday.
The 15 officers memorialized during the ceremony are:
- Patrol Officer Theophil Joseph “Joe” Seyller; EOW 11/3/1894
- Detective William F. Murphy; EOW 6/23/1903
- Patrolman Edward P. Barrett; EOW 10/12/1907
- Sergeant James Skinner; EOW 7/13/1912
- Patrolman Joseph H. Enos; EOW 1/12/1916
- Officer Norman Gray; EOW 1/24/1916
- Patrolman Samuel Moffatt; EOW 11/28/1917
- Patrolman Frank Pierce Carr; EOW 10/5/1918
- Patrolman James H. Walker; EOW 7/7/1927
- Patrolman Arthur Aiello; EOW 8/29/1929
- Detective Sergeant Robert E. Moran; EOW 11/15/1933
- Patrolman John D. Cusson; EOW 8/26/1947
- Patrolman Norval Wright, Jr.; EOW 9/17/1953
- Officer Donan James “Jim” Faulkner, Jr., EOW 9/20/2001
- Officer Cristy S. Tindall; EOW 12/30/2004
